1. You Were Created With Purpose
“I will make a helper suitable for him.” — Genesis 2:18
God didn’t create Eve as an afterthought — He created her as an answer.
The word helper means strength and support, not lesser or limited.
As women, we are designed to bring peace, wisdom, and stability into our marriages.
Your presence is powerful. You were created on purpose, with purpose.
